Why These Are the Top HVAC Contractors in Churchville

Churchville, VA, experiences a humid subtropical climate with four distinct seasons. Summers are warm and humid, creating high demand for reliable AC and heat pump services. Winters are cold, with average lows in the 20s, driving significant need for furnace and heating system repair and installation. The local HVAC market is competitive among a small number of established providers, with a strong emphasis on systems that can handle both extremes efficiently. Spring and fall are peak seasons for system maintenance and replacements. The rural nature of the area means many providers also service surrounding communities in Augusta County.

1What is the typical cost range for replacing a central HVAC system in Churchville, and what factors influence the price?

In the Churchville area, a full system replacement typically ranges from $6,500 to $12,000+, depending on system size, efficiency rating, and home complexity. Key local factors include the need for systems robust enough for our humid summers and variable winters, and whether your home uses oil, propane, or electric heat, as fuel type impacts equipment choice and cost. Ductwork modifications or the need for a more complex heat pump system to handle Virginia's temperature swings will also affect the final price.

2When is the best time of year to schedule HVAC maintenance or replacement in Churchville?

The ideal times are during the mild shoulder seasons of early spring (March-April) and early fall (September-October). Scheduling service during these periods ensures your system is fully tuned up before the peak demand of our humid summer and occasionally harsh winter, and you'll find greater technician availability and potentially better scheduling flexibility. Avoid the height of summer or a cold snap in winter, as emergency calls are prioritized, and you may face longer wait times for non-urgent service.

3Are there any local regulations or rebates in Virginia I should know about when upgrading my HVAC system?

While Churchville follows Virginia's statewide building codes, a key local consideration is ensuring any new system installation complies with these codes for safety and efficiency. Importantly, Virginia homeowners should explore rebates from their specific utility provider (like Shenandoah Valley Electric Cooperative) and federal tax credits for high-efficiency systems. These incentives can significantly offset the cost of upgrading to an ENERGY STAR® certified heat pump or furnace, which is highly beneficial for our climate.

4How do I choose a reliable HVAC contractor in the Churchville area?

Prioritize contractors who are locally established, licensed by the Virginia Department of Professional and Occupational Regulation (DPOR), and carry full insurance. Look for companies with specific experience in the types of systems common in our rural and semi-rural homes, such as oil-to-gas conversions or ductless solutions for older properties. Always check for positive reviews from local customers and ask for references to gauge their reliability, especially during seasonal peaks.

5My heat pump seems to struggle during the coldest weeks in Churchville. Is this normal, and what are my options?

This is a common concern due to our Virginia climate, where winter temperatures can dip into the teens. Standard air-source heat pumps lose efficiency as outdoor temps fall below freezing, often requiring a backup heat source. A reliable local contractor can assess if your system is properly sized and functioning, and discuss options like adding a more efficient hybrid (dual-fuel) system that pairs a heat pump with a gas furnace, or upgrading to a modern cold-climate heat pump designed for better low-temperature performance.
